Lentil And Soya Cottage Pot Pie
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1/3 cup sliced leek
- 1/3 cup diced carrot
- ¼ cup sliced celery
- 1 teaspoon minced garlic
- 2 thyme sprigs
- 1 teaspoon minced red chillies
- 1 teaspoon tomato paste
- 1 tin crushed tomatoes
- ½ cup vegetable stock
- ¼ cup boiled red split lentils
- ¼ cup soya mince
- ½ cup canned black beans, drained
- 1 cup boiled sweet potato
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
- 60g grated baby marrow
- 2 tablespoons grated cheddar cheese
- 1 tablespoon spring onion, snipped
Preparation
- preheat oven to 200°c. heat olive oil over medium heat and add leeks, carrot and celery and pan-fry until softened.
- add garlic, thyme and red chillies and pan-fry for 2 minutes.
- mix in tomato paste, tomatoes, stock, lentils, soya and black beans. simmer until lentils are tender. set aside.
- mash the sweet potatoes, butter, salt and pepper. mix in the baby marrow and cheddar cheese.
